- The distance between Yekaterinburg, Russia and Manston, Uk is approximately 3,792 km or 2,356 mi.
- To reach Yekaterinburg in this distance one would set out from Manston bearing 57.1°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Yekaterinburg bearing 106.7° or ESE .
- Yekaterinburg has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Manston has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- Yekaterinburg is in or near the boreal moist forest biome whereas Manston is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 9.1 °C (16.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 20.2 °C (36.4°F) more in Yekaterinburg.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to truly oce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 110 mm (4.3 in) less which is equivalent to 110 l/m² (2.7 US gal/ft²) or 1,100,000 l/ha (117,597 US gal/ac) less. About 4/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 5.5° lower in Yekaterinburg than in Manston.
